Company Overview
Snapshot
Founded in January 2011 by Yoav Dembak, Naama Halperin Berkovitch, and Asaf Wexler, Colabo operates with 11–50 employees. The company raised $10.5M across three funding rounds from six investors before being acquired by Uniphore in April 2022.
Business overview
Colabo provides a no-code Platform as a Service (PaaS) that enables businesses to integrate human, in-store, and digital assets for AI-powered digital conversations. Its core technology allows customers to initiate text or voice conversations with retailers using natural language, seamlessly handled by a combination of AI bots and human experts. Colabo serves markets within the retail and e-commerce sectors, focusing on improving conversion rates and customer satisfaction through automated follow-ups and enhanced user experiences. The company operates within the Business Software sector, specializing in Sales & Marketing Solutions and e-Commerce Tools, leveraging Artificial Intelligence, Voice & Speech Recognition, and Natural Language Processing.

Company Intelligence Q&A
- What was Colabo's most significant corporate event?
- Colabo was acquired by Uniphore in April 2022. This acquisition aimed to integrate Colabo's knowledge AI and automation capabilities into Uniphore's platform.
- When was Colabo founded and by whom?
- Colabo was founded in January 2011 by Yoav Dembak, Naama Halperin Berkovitch, and Asaf Wexler.
- What is Colabo's total disclosed funding?
- Colabo raised a total of $10.5 million across three funding rounds, including a $7 million round in June 2015 and a $1.5 million seed round in May 2014.
- Which investors participated in Colabo's June 2015 funding round?
- In June 2015, Colabo raised $7 million in a funding round with participation from Kaedan Capital and Marker.
- Which investors participated in Colabo's May 2014 funding round?
- In May 2014, Colabo raised $1.5 million in a seed funding round with participation from Ray Rothrock.
